更新時(shí)間:2024-10-20 15:54:22作者:貝語網(wǎng)校
在編程中,'protected'是一個(gè)訪問修飾符,它主要用于類和方法中。它表示該成員只能由其所在的類、其子類以及同一包中的其他類訪問。'protected'修飾符提供了一種方式,使得子類可以訪問父類中的受保護(hù)成員,而無需復(fù)制這些成員。這有助于在繼承關(guān)系中保持代碼的連貫性和可維護(hù)性。需要注意的是,使用'protected'修飾符的成員不能被繼承類直接訪問,只能通過子類訪問。
1. "protected class":用于描述受保護(hù)的類或?qū)ο螅ǔT诿嫦驅(qū)ο蟮木幊陶Z言中,表示該類或?qū)ο缶哂刑厥獾谋Wo(hù)級(jí)別,只能由特定的方法或代碼訪問。
2. "protected member":用于描述受保護(hù)的成員變量、方法或?qū)傩裕鼈冎荒鼙煌话鼉?nèi)的類或同一類的子類訪問。
3. "protected scope":在編程中,受保護(hù)的作用域是指在類內(nèi)部定義的變量和方法,它們可以被同一包內(nèi)的所有類訪問,但無法被其他包中的類訪問。
4. "protected inheritance":在面向?qū)ο蟮木幊讨校鼙Wo(hù)繼承是指一個(gè)類繼承了另一個(gè)類的受保護(hù)成員,這意味著子類可以訪問父類的受保護(hù)成員,但無法修改它們。
5. "protected keyword":這是一個(gè)關(guān)鍵字,用于指定成員或方法的作用范圍為受保護(hù)級(jí)別。
2024-10-20 15:54
2024-10-20 15:50